Energy by fuel, EU-28 (Mtoe)
Slide Content
The slide presents data on energy by fuel type in the EU-28, differentiated between Primary production and Gross inland consumption. It displays a timeline from 2001 to 2011, showing trends for Oil, Gas, Nuclear, Hard coal, Lignite, and RES (Renewable Energy Sources). Each fuel type is represented by an icon and a color-coded line showing the production and consumption levels over time, which allows for a visual comparison of the fuel types and their change throughout the years.
